Text books and Reference books Applied Mathematics for Business, Economics, and the Social Sciences By Frank S. ![]() Matrices and its applications, Financial mathematics, permutations, combinations and basic probability concepts. ![]() This course will enable them to develop simple mathematical models and to optimize them by using mathematical tools.īusiness Mathematics I This course includes: Equations, Inequalities, solving Equations, inequalities, system of linear equation, Functions and its types, Applications of linear, quadratic, cubic, exponential, and logarithmic functions. What to do Keeping in view the demand of management students, this course is specifically design for BS management student after a brainstorming session with the management faculty members This course provides them basis for real understanding of management subjects studied in the coming semesters especially, Project Management, Supply Chain Management, Operations Management, Accounting and Finance etc. Why to study this course Strong Mathematical skills to solve the business related issues and to become a successful manager Developing mathematical models either from a given business scenario or from physical phenomenon Management students require mathematical skills to identify the type of model and appropriate mathematical tools to solve these problems Business Mathematics Business Mathematics I & II Syed M Irfan Assistant Professor ![]()
